Why does my pet need routine grooming?

Frequent grooming of your pet doesn’t just keeps your dog’s fur looking smooth, but it also helps preserve your dog’s skin and physical health and comfort. When your pet gets grooming, it helps it avoid painful matting and knots in their coat, reduces the spread of bacteria and hot-spots (dermatitis), and keeps thepet away from pests like ticks. During your pet’s grooming session, your Port St. John dog groomer will keep an eye out for lumps and injuries that could relate to a health issue.


How frequently should my pet get groomed?

Grooming needs for your pet will differ depending on the breed, coat and your pet’s habits. Usually, dogs with short coats such as Beagles, Bulldogs and Labradors need less grooming than long haired dogs such as Poodles, Border Collies and Pomeranians. Commonly, most pet parents organise regular grooming on a monthly basis. For young puppies and dogs who have not been groomed yet, more frequent burshing at home should be performed to get the dog used to being handled and to avoid grooming problems as they grow up. What’s the difference between a pet bathing and grooming service?

Dog bathing services consist of: 1-3 rounds of shampoo, 1 cycle of conditioner, hand-dry as permitted by dog, brush and/or comb out.

Pet grooming incorporate: Everything included from bathing as well as a full cut/style based on breed standards and/or your personal requests, nails cut, and ears cleaned.

Can I stay with my pet whilst it is getting groomed?

For an improved experience for your pet and for their welfare it is vital that the pet groomer have your pet’s full attention. Most dogs are distracted by their owners attendance and will behave a lot better without their owners being present. Discuss any concerns you have with the pet groomer in Port St. John FL when you bring your pet in, and then quickly and fuss-free give your dog to them. If you extend the process, your pet will pick up on your anxiety and become more worried themselves.

How regularly should you shower a canine?

Short answer is, 4 weeks. While the occurrence of bathing might be varying for each pet, according to pet professionals, that an excellent rule to follow is to wash your dog every four weeks. This will assist to keep their skin and fur tidy and keep their natural oils spread.



Do Port St. John groomers offer dogs sedatives?

Pet grooming spas in Port St. John Florida cannot legally sedate a pet dog. If the groomer works in a veterinary medical facility the veterinarian can license sedation however it is provided by a specialist. When it comes to oral medications that a vet has prescribed, an owner can give it to the pet prior to a grooming session, as it takes about an hour to be efficient.

Is it OK to brush your pet dog every day?

You must brush your pet every other days regardless of the length of his coat. Sometimes your brushing can have a specific function, such as eliminating hair mats or helping your dog shed his seasonal coat, however usually you’ll be carrying out general-purpose brushing or combing.

What pet dogs need the most grooming?

The pet breeds that require the most grooming include the Afghan Hound, Bichon Frise, Kerry Blue Terrier, Pekingese, Poodle, Portuguese Water Dog, Puli, Belgian Sheepdog, Affenpinscher, Bearded Collie, Cocker Spaniel, Irish Terrier, Komondor, Lhasa Apso and Lowchen.

How typically should you bathe a double coated pet?

Generally, every 2 to twelve weeks. In general, you need to bathe a double coated canine every two to 12 weeks, depending on your dog’s tolerance for grooming and skin problem in addition to the season.
